  • Abstract
    Computer simulations of dynamical systems contain discretizations, where finite machine arithmetic replaces continuum state spaces. In some circumstances, complicated theoretical behavior has a tendency to collapse to trivial and degenerate behavior as a result of discretizations. Various statistical estimators associated with such collapsing effects often seem to depend on the corresponding discretization in a random way. Behavior of some statistical properties of collapse is discussed. Results of computer modeling of mappings x 1 − ¦1 − 2x¦l, x ε [0, 1], l > 2 are presented.
